chain /tʃeɪn/

noun (RINGS)
1
A2 [C or U] (a length of) rings usually made of metal that are connected together and used for fastening, pulling, supporting, or limiting freedom, or as jewellery:
» The gates were locked with a padlock and a heavy steel chain.» Put the chain on the door if you are alone in the house.» Mary was wearing a beautiful silver chain around her neck.See picture: chain    plug.jpg

in chains
2
F0 tied with chains:
» The hostages were kept in chains for 23 hours a day.Thesaurus+: ↑Fastening and tying
3
F0 [plural] a fact or situation that limits a person's freedom:
» At last the country has freed itself from the chains of the authoritarian regime.Thesaurus+: ↑Limiting and restricting , ↑Preventing and impeding
noun UK (HOUSE SALE)
F0 [C] a situation in which someone selling their house cannot complete the sale because the person who wants to buy it needs to sell their house first: » Some sellers refuse to exchange contracts with buyers who are in a chain.Thesaurus+: ↑Mortgages and real estate , ↑Renting, hiring and hire purchase in general , ↑Renting property
noun [C] (CONNECTED THINGS)
B2 a set of connected or related things: » She has built up a chain of 180 bookshops across the country.» His resignation was followed by a remarkable chain of events.Thesaurus+: ↑Groups and collections of things , ↑Variety and mixtures

verb [T usually + adv/prep] ↑Verb Endings for chain
F0 to fasten someone or something using a chain: » It's so cruel to keep a pony chained up like that all the time.» They chained themselves to lampposts in protest at the judge's decision.» FIGURATIVE I don't want a job where I'm chained to a desk for eight hours a day.Thesaurus+: ↑Fastening and tying
